Exploring Architecture and Gestures
This chapter presents a whimsical exploration of personal preferences in architecture and mathematical curiosities, diving into the aesthetic charm of Sudbury Town and the intriguing properties of the number 2025. The conversation shifts to the multifaceted meanings of hand gestures, particularly thumbs up and thumbs down, discussing their cultural implications. Additionally, the chapter humorously examines the historical design choices of fire stations, focusing on the practicalities of spiral staircases and the invention of sliding poles for optimal efficiency in emergency situations.
